فعال کردن نمایش خطا php در xampp مک
در این نوشته به روش نمایش خطای پی اچ پی در نرمافزار xampp مک میپردازیم.
فعال کردن نمایش خطا php در xampp مک
برای فعال کردن نمایش خطا در PHP در نرمافزار Xampp موجود در سیستم عامل مک مراحل زیر را دنبال کنید:
cd /Applications/XAMPP/etc
سپس فایل php.ini را با دستور زیر ویرایش کنید:
vi php.ini or nano php.ini
سپس مقدار display_errors و error_reporting را به صورت زیر در بیاورید:
display_errors = On error_reporting = E_ALL
سپس فایل بالا را ذخیره کنید و سپس دستور زیر را اجرا کنید:
sudo /Applications/XAMPP/xamppfiles/xampp restart
اگر نیاز به آموزشهای بیشتر با xampp در مک دارید در بخش نظرات این نوشته برای ما بنویسید.
برای امتیاز به این نوشته کلیک کنید!
[کل: 1 میانگین: 5]



















بعد از این تغییر، کدهای قدیمی که خطا داشتن هم حالا نشون داده میشن؟
بله، با فعال کردن display_errors = On و error_reporting = E_ALL، همه خطاهای موجود در کدهای قدیمی و جدید نمایش داده میشوند، حتی اگر قبلاً مخفی بوده باشند.
با این کار دیگه هیچ خطایی مخفی نمی مونه؟
تقریباً همه خطاهای PHP نمایش داده میشوند، اما بعضی خطاهای خاص که قبل از اجرای PHP یا در تنظیمات سرور رخ میدهند ممکن است همچنان نیاز به بررسی جداگانه داشته باشند.
این روش روی نسخههای جدید XAMPP هم جواب میده؟
بله، این روش عمومی است و روی نسخههای جدید XAMPP هم کار میکند. فقط توجه کنید مسیر php.ini و دستورات restart ممکن است در نسخههای جدید کمی متفاوت باشد.
بعد از تغییر php.ini، همه چیز همون لحظه اعمال میشه؟
خیر، بعد از تغییر فایل php.ini باید سرویس XAMPP را ریاستارت کنید (sudo /Applications/XAMPP/xamppfiles/xampp restart) تا تغییرات اعمال شود.
این کار باعث میشه همه خطاها نشون داده بشه یا فقط بعضیها؟
با تنظیم error_reporting = E_ALL و display_errors = On، تمام خطاهای PHP نمایش داده میشوند، از Notice و Warning گرفته تا Fatal Error.